You can request an ID card if you are living outside Dunedin during study by completing the online form.
Who is this available to
University of Otago students living outside Dunedin (studying at another campus or via distance learning).
How do I access a student ID card
To obtain a student ID card if you are not studying on the Dunedin campus:
- Download and print the ID Card Application Form for students living outside Dunedin during study (PDF 752KB).
- Complete the form ensuring that all instructions are followed.
- Return the form and all attached materials via post to:
ID Card Office
Information Services Building
University of Otago
PO Box 56
Dunedin, 9054, New Zealand
How much does it cost
There is no charge for this service, though you will need to pay for postage when sending the form.
Malfunctioning ID cards can be replaced free of charge, but any cards that are lost, stolen, or damaged will incur a replacement fee of $25 (plus GST).
